St. John Fisher College has named #Kayla Goodberlet# of the softball team as the College’s Female Athlete of the Week for the week ending March 7, 2010.
Fisher went 5-3 on the week at the Tucson Invitational in Arizona, earning three wins over Neumann University, a 9-0 blank over Siena Heights, and a 14-0 win over Alvernia after falling 3-1 to the Crusaders earlier in the week.
Goodberlet started in all eight contests on the week, with one start at third base and seven starts as the designated hitter. The freshman slugger recorded a team-best 12 hits, eight RBI and five doubles. Goodberlet recorded her first career double and brought in the solo run in an 8-1 loss to William Penn, and had a career-high four RBI in a 6-1 win over Neumann.
For the season, Goodberlet leads the team with a .483 batting average, 14 hits, five doubles, and nine RBI.
The Cardinals, now 6-4 overall, return to action with the start of their regular season at Medaille on Monday, March 29.
